FAQ
Questions vendors ask
Does the lot scanner decide what I should pay?
No. On-device scanning is a fast first pass that identifies supported cards. You review each match, choose your margin, and decide whether to make or accept an offer before anything moves into stock.
What does the per-deal margin show?
It keeps your recorded cost, offer, and expected sale value together so you can see the margin for that deal as you adjust the numbers. It is a decision aid, not a guarantee of a sale price.
Can customers pay from a digital offer?
You can share a digital offer for a customer to review and present a payment QR for checkout. Confirm the payment in your register; TCGPal does not imply that a QR scan alone confirms funds.
What are show closeouts and expenses for?
Record the sales and expenses tied to a show, then review the closeout summary and remaining stock snapshot. The numbers help you inspect the event; they are not a promise of automatic reconciliation.
